Nathaniel F. Chikkala has authored 15 papers that have received a total of 640 indexed citations.
This includes 8 papers in Immunology, 5 papers in Virology and 4 papers in Epidemiology. The topics of these papers are Immune Cell Function and Interaction (5 papers), HIV Research and Treatment (5 papers) and Virus-based gene therapy research (4 papers). Nathaniel F. Chikkala is often cited by papers focused on Immune Cell Function and Interaction (5 papers), HIV Research and Treatment (5 papers) and Virus-based gene therapy research (4 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in United States. Nathaniel F. Chikkala's co-authors include Aftab A. Ansari, François Villinger, Pavel Boštík, Francis J. Novembre and Ann E. Mayne and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Immunology, The Journal of Infectious Diseases and Virology.
